Information and Guide to Leitrim Ireland
Leitrim is known as ‘Lovely Leitrim’ and it is not surprising that this county was so aptly named. It is a beautiful county and boasts a wealth of mountains, lakes, rivers, green pastures and extensive bog lands. In Leitrim you will find the shortest coastline of any Irish county, however, it does boast a beach of another kind - the sandy shore on the northern edge of Lough Allen. There are also numerous sites of archaeological interest, from ring forts to restored manor houses, a perfect example being Parkes Castle located on the banks of Lough Gill.
